Redux使用技巧(Redux第三弹)

本文是关于Redux使用技巧的分享,重点介绍了两种优化方式:一是将action中的type值抽取到单独文件,以提高代码复用性和错误定位效率;二是将action函数集中管理,创建独立文件,方便组件导入和使用。这些技巧对于大型项目能有效提升开发效率。
摘要由CSDN通过智能技术生成

Redux使用技巧(Redux第三弹)

提示:本人是自学前端的一枚小小程序媛,以下内容是自己总结的笔记,如有错误,欢迎大家批评指正!!!!


技巧一:把action中的type值抽离成单独的文件

  • 在组件内部写多个action,action的type值需要在reducer中获取并判断,这个type值很容易在书写过程中写错,从而导致你很难发现到底是哪里出现了错误,另外某个action可能在项目中多次使用,如果你在每个组件中都写一个,那样代码的复用性不高,基于以上两点,我们可以把这些action的type单独抽离出来,定义成常量
    在这里插入图片描述

  • 在使用到的页面进行引入
    在这里插入图片描述

  • 把type值进行替换
    在这里插入图片描述

  • 在reducer.js中也使用了type值,也可以这样进行替换

  • <
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值